Increase metabolism for easy weight loss and fat burningMetabolism = the amount of calories our bodies burn per day.To permanently lose body fat weight, you must increase your metabolism. In order to increase your metabolism, you must do weight training exercises to condition your muscles and feed your metabolism by eating regularly throughout the day.A slow metabolism results in less fat lossWhen we lose weight, we also lose protein from our muscles.  The faster we lose weight (by cutting down too much on our calorie intake), the more protein is used for energy; and when you lose too much protein from your muscles the result is a slow metabolism.  This happens because your muscles need protein to grow and stay strong.  When protein is taken from your muscles, you lose muscle tissue.  Muscle tissues are metabolically active and burn calories (even at rest).  Your body needs calories to feed these metabolically active tissues so that it has energy to continue to burn calories.  The calories that are burned also come from the fat that is stored in your body.
